Detailed Technical Specifications
| Parameter | Specification | Unit/Notes |
|---|---|---|
| Valve Types | Manual pilot & auto relay | With manual override option |
| Pressure Rating | Up to 200 PSI | Working pressure, hydraulic |
| Connection Sizes | 1/4" NPT | threads available |
| Body Materials | 316L SS | Corrosion resistant options |
| Seal Materials | Viton, Buna-N, PTFE | Compatible with various media |
| Operating Temperature | -40°C to +120°C | Extended ranges available |
| Mounting Options | Panel, manifold, inline | Flexible installation |

Industrial Applications
Pilot valves are essential components in hydraulic control systems, providing precise pressure signal control for safety-critical operations.
Hydraulic Logic Circuits
Pressure signal control and transmission in complex hydraulic logic systems for safety and automation.
Wellhead Control Panels
Control of safety functions, blowout preventers, and emergency shutdown systems on oil & gas wellheads.
Process Control Systems
Hydraulic control of valves, actuators, and safety systems in chemical and petrochemical plants.
Compressor Control
Pressure regulation and safety control in gas compressor stations and transmission systems.
Water Treatment Systems
Control of hydraulic valves and actuators in water treatment and distribution facilities.
Industrial Machinery
Hydraulic control systems for presses, injection molding machines, and heavy equipment.
